About The Position

The NCMS Billing Supervisor performs day-to-day Billing functions in addition to supervisory and leadership duties to the Billing team, with the goal of ensuring that all policies and procedures related to providing consistent, supervisor customer/patient care are adhered to, and service & production goals are met effectively and efficiently. The Billing Supervisor will work within the scope of responsibilities as dictated below with guidance and support from our Insurance & Billing leadership teams.

Essential Functions

  • Manages the daily/ongoing workflow of Billing functions. Provides ongoing leadership and support to ensure that day-to-day service and production goals are met.
  • Communicates strategic/tactical expectations for staff, reinforces values and provides vision to direct and indirect reports.
  • Manages performance through positive coaching and clear direction. Addresses deficiencies timely and professionally. Partners with HR as appropriate to provide additional structure, improvement plans, or corrective actions.
  • Ensures performance appraisals are completed timely, objectively, and thoughtfully. Provides meaningful goals and supports staff development through training and mentoring.
  • Monitors staff schedules, deliverables, and deadlines to ensure daily coverage and assigned goals are achieved. Reviews timesheets for non-exempt staff as assigned.
  • Acts as a model for ADS core values and ethics.
  • Initiates Prior Authorization submissions and completes all follow ups for all insurance Payors including Medicare Advantage, Medicaid's, HMO, PPO, and Commercial until the case has reached a determination.
  • Compiles pre-certification information to submit prior authorization requests via outbound phone calls and/or web-based sites (familiarity with payors).
  • Performs regular follow-up calls with insurance companies to check status of prior authorization request. Logs approval in database.
  • Conducts outbound and/or inbound calls to patients, doctor's offices, insurance companies as necessary or required to complete tasks.
  • Ensures proper documentation is received and recorded before processing additional supplies to patients, per compliance guidelines.
  • Ensures accurate entry and update of changes as requested by physicians and/or patients.
  • Maintains working knowledge of billing guidelines and resources for Medicare and Private Insurances.
  • Recognizes and reviews billed orders to effectively request authorization for upcoming refills.
  • Researches, follows up, and resolves all open/pending Authorizations in a timely manner.
  • Develops and maintains knowledge of all products and services offered by the company.
  • Complies with HIPAA rules, appropriately safeguarding PHI or other private & confidential information.
  • Maintains accurate and detailed notes in the company system.
  • Adapts quickly to frequent process changes and improvements.
  • Is reliable, engaged, and provides feedback as to improve processes and policies.
  • Attends all department, team, and company meetings as required.
  • Appropriately routes incoming calls when necessary.
  • Meets patient service quality standards.

Requirements:

  • High School diploma or equivalent
  • 3+ years' experience with insurance verification and/or authorization, billing, and processing claims
  • Team lead or supervisory experience
  • Full knowledge of all areas of billing specialization
  • Knowledge of billing guidelines and resources for Medicare and Private insurances
  • Knowledge of insurance portals; familiarity with a variety of medical and/or insurance terms or practices
  • Proficiency in basic math and business calculations
  • Working knowledge of computer/data entry with the ability to learn new systems
  • Basic level of MS Office proficiency
